HOLLYWOOD FEST ANNOUNCES
CRAFT KUDOS HONOREES

Recipients to be feted at
Hollywood Awards Gala

Hollywood, CA -- August 6, 2005 -- The Hollywood Film Festival announces honorees who will be recognized for their outstanding achievements at the festival's Hollywood Awards Gala Ceremony, which will take place on October 24, 2005, at the Beverly Hilton Hotel in Beverly Hills.

Oscar®-nominated cinematographer Pawel Edelman will receive the "Hollywood Cinematographer of the Year Award," Academy Award-winning editor Walter Murch will be honored with the "Hollywood Editor of the Year Award," Academy Award-winning costume designer Colleen Atwood will be honored with the "Hollywood Costume Designer of the Year Award," Oscar®-winning production designer Grant Major will receive the "Hollywood Production Designer of the Year Award" and casting director Avy Kaufman will be honored with the "Hollywood Casting Director of the Year Award."

The "Hollywood Awards" will be bestowed upon the honorees during the Hollywood Awards Gala Ceremony on Monday evening, October 24, at the Beverly Hilton Hotel.

Cinematographer Pawel Edelman received a Best Cinematography Academy Award nomination for "The Pianist." Most recently, he photographed "Ray," which received a Best Picture nomination in 2004. His upcoming projects include Roman Polanski's "Oliver Twist" and Steven Zaillian's "All the King's Men." Mr. Edelman's other recent films include "The Revenge" and "Edges of the Lord."

Editor Walter Murch has won three Oscars® for film or sound editing and received six other Academy Award nominations for his work. He won both film and sound editing Oscars#174; for "The English Patient," and a sound editing Academy Award for "Apocalypse Now." He received film editing nominations for "Cold Mountain," "Ghost," "The Godfather: Part III," "Apocalypse Now" and "Julia," and a sound editing nomination for "The Conversation." Mr. Murch's upcoming projects include Sam Mendes's "Jarhead," starring Jake Gyllenhaal, Jamie Foxx and Peter Sarsgaard. Other feature films he has edited include "K-19: The Widowmaker," "The Talented Mr. Ripley," "First Knight," "I Love Trouble," "House of Cards" and "The Unbearable Lightness of Being."

Production designer Grant Major earned an Academy Award for his work on "The Lord of the Rings: The Return of the King." He also received nominations for "The Lord of the Rings: The Two Towers" and "The Lord of the Rings: The Fellowship of the Ring." His upcoming projects include Peter Jackson's "King Kong," starring Naomi Watts. Some of Mr. Major's other feature film credits are "Whale Rider," "The Frighteners," "Heavenly Creatures," "Jack Be Nimble" and "An Angel at My Table."

Costume designer Colleen Atwood won a Best Costume Design Oscar® for "Chicago," and she has received four other nominations for her work on "Lemony Snicket's A Series of Unfortunate Events," "Sleepy Hollow," "Beloved" and "Little Women." Her upcoming projects include Rob Marshall's "Memoirs of a Geisha" and J.J. Abrams's "Mission Impossible III." Some of Ms. Atwood's other films, among more than 40 she has designed, include "Big Fish," "Planet of the Apes," "Gattaca," "Mars Attacks!" "That Thing You Do!" "The Juror," "Ed Wood," "Wyatt Earp," "Philadelphia," "The Silence of the Lambs," "Edward Scissorhands," "Joe Versus the Volcano," "Torch Song Trilogy" and "Married to the Mob."

Casting director Avy Kaufman's introduction to feature film casting came with John Sayles's "Matawan," soon followed up with his next film "Eight Men Out." Ms. Kaufman has worked on such acclaimed films as "The Sixth Sense," "The Ice Storm," "Searching for Bobby Fisher," "Little Man Tate," "A Civil Action," "Garden State," "A.I," and the upcoming films "Brokeback Mountain," "Syriana," "Derailed," "Get Rich or Die Trying" and "All the King's Men."
